Ice Bucket Lightweight with Tong and Strainer Portable Thick Wall Insulated. … Web21 Apr 2024 · Option 1 – Move the router. The basic principle is to go around the wall, so if you can move the router you are effectively removing the problem. The problem is you can’t just pick it up and plug it in anywhere else. With ADSL or VDSL modem-based routers they plug directly into what’s known as the ‘Master Socket’.

Web18 Jun 2024 · In addition to concrete, solid walls have many other elements that can interfere with the signal. For example, thick concrete foundation walls can be one foot thick. Thinner concrete walls are generally hollow and may pass a Wi-Fi signal. However, thick concrete walls with steel reinforcement can also block Wi-Fi signals. Web4 Dec 2024 · Add an Antenna. Antennas play an important role in both extending and directing a signal. That being the case, you can add an antenna to your router in order to strengthen its WiFi signal. At the same time, you can ensure that the antenna is pointed at a part of the house where WiFi using devices are, further boosting signal strength.
